Deer Park Pond is a quite wet place typically with lots of precipitation; November is the wettest
 
   month with most rain, and the driest month of the year is February. Summer at Deer Park Pond comes with high temperatures in the 70's with nighttime lows in the 50's. The cold days of the wintertime come with highs in the 20's; during the dark hours in the wintertime at Deer Park Pond temperatures dip to the 0's.
